About Bolognese
The Bolognese is a small, sturdy Italian companion dog with a pure white, fluffy, non‑shedding coat that needs regular grooming. Calm, people‑focused and often strongly attached to one person, it suits apartments, needs modest exercise but high company and mental stimulation.
About Tibetan Mastiff
Ancient Himalayan guardian breed, large and powerful yet agile, with a thick weather‑proof coat and lion‑like mane. Calm indoors but strongly territorial and vocal when guarding. Deeply loyal, independent, aloof with strangers, and best suited to experienced owners.
